Sears Point Will Reward Food Drive Donations With 2002 Ticket Vouchers

Sears Point International Raceway will give ticket vouchers good for admission on Saturday of the 2002 AMA Superbike race weekend to fans who donate three food items to the track’s Thanksgiving Food Drive for needy families.

Out-of-the-area fans can mail or ship food items and receive a voucher in return mail.

The 2002 AMA Superbike National at Sears Point, located in Sonoma, California, will be held May 3-5.

A press release announcing the program, issued by the track, follows:


Fans Can Trade Food for Tickets at Thanksgiving Food Drive

SONOMA, Calif. (IMMEDIATE RELEASE) – Community members and race fans have the chance to help those in need while helping themselves to race tickets at Sears Point Raceway’s “Thanksgiving Food Drive.”

To help feed the needy in Sonoma County, Sears Point is partnering with Friends In Sonoma Helping (FISH) to collect non-perishable food items. Everyone is encouraged to bring food items to the raceway during regular business hours (Monday-Friday, 8:30 a.m.-5 p.m.) from October 15 – November 16. Items can be dropped in bins located in the main office. People can also mail in the food items to: Diana Rose, Sears Point Raceway, Highways 37 and 121, Sonoma, CA, 95476.

As a reward for their generosity, those who donate three or more food items will receive a free ticket to the American Motorcyclist Association Superbike qualifying on Saturday, May 4. To receive your ticket voucher, simply present a photo ID with your non-perishable food items to the employee at the front desk. Only two tickets allowed per family.

FISH of Sonoma Valley works to provide emergency and temporary assistance to Sonoma Valley residents experiencing times of need. In 2000, FISH supplied 1853 households with three days of groceries, and over 2500 calls for food requests continue to come in each year.
